Мазмұны:

NR awk тілінде нені білдіреді?
NR awk тілінде нені білдіреді?

Бейне: NR awk тілінде нені білдіреді?

Бейне: NR awk тілінде нені білдіреді?
Бейне: Мальвы цветут_Рассказ_Слушать 2024, Қараша
Anonim

NR - бұл а AWK кірістірілген айнымалы және ол өңделетін жазбалар санын білдіреді. Қолданылуы: NR алады әрекет блогында қолданылуы өңделетін жолдың санын білдіреді және егер ол болса болып табылады END it қолданылады алады толық өңделген жолдардың санын басып шығару. Мысалы: пайдалану NR файлдағы жол нөмірін басып шығару үшін AWK.

Мұнда NR Linux дегеніміз не?

NR кіріс файлындағы жазбалар санына арналған. NR файлдағы жазбалар саны емес, ағымдағы жазба/жолдың нөмірі болып табылады. Тек END блогында (немесе файлдың соңғы жолында) бұл файлдағы жолдар саны.

Жоғарыда айтылғандай, Unix-те FNR дегеніміз не? awk жылы, FNR ағымдағы файлдағы жазба нөміріне (әдетте жол нөмірі), ал NR жалпы жазба нөміріне сілтеме жасайды. Бұл үлгі әдетте тек бірінші файлдағы әрекеттерді орындау үшін пайдаланылады.

Мысалы, Linux жүйесінде awk пәрмені дегеніміз не?

Unix жүйесіндегі AWK пәрмені / Linux мысалдарымен . Әй деректерді өңдеу және есептерді шығару үшін қолданылатын сценарий тілі болып табылады. The awk командасы бағдарламалау тілі компиляцияны қажет етпейді және пайдаланушыға айнымалыларды, сандық функцияларды, жол функцияларын және логикалық операторларды пайдалануға мүмкіндік береді.

Сіз gawk қалай пайдаланасыз?

gawk пәрменін мыналар үшін пайдалануға болады:

  1. Файлды жол бойынша сканерлейді.
  2. Әрбір енгізу жолын өрістерге бөледі.
  3. Енгізу жолын/өрістерін үлгімен салыстырады.
  4. Сәйкес келетін жолдарда әрекет(терді) орындайды.
  5. Деректер файлдарын түрлендіру.
  6. Пішімделген есептерді шығару.
  7. Шығару жолдарын пішімдеу.
  8. Арифметикалық және жолдық амалдар.

Ұсынылған: